I bought a factory refurbished (it looked brand new but had a few pictures of some black chick on it, I deleted them before you ask) Kodak Zi8 for $69. It has an auxiliary audio input so I could hook it up to the com radio to get ATC when I was recording some night landings. As far as I could find it is the only camera at this price that has the aux input. [url]http://www.amazon.com/gp/product/B002HOPUPC/[/url]
